BODY

{
background:#bbb3ab url(../img/bg.jpg) repeat-x;

text-align:center;

margin:0px;

margin-bottom:30px;

font:12px tahoma;

color:#e2e3e4;

}



div, a, img, ul, h1 



{

margin:0px;

padding:0px;

border:0px;

}



img.imag



{

margin-top:0px;

margin-bottom:0px;

display:block;

margin:0px;

padding:0px;



}



.clearFL



{

clear:both;

font-size:1px;

}



#container

{

width:950px;

margin:auto;

text-align:left;

}



#flash_menu



{

width:950px;

height:115px;

}



#flash_home



{

width:950px;

height:330px;

}



#main_left_side_de

{

float:left;

width:495px;

height:330px;

background:url(../img/main_left_side_de.jpg) no-repeat;

}


#main_left_side_en

{

float:left;

width:495px;

height:330px;

background:url(../img/main_left_side_en.jpg) no-repeat;

}



#main_right_side_flash



{

float:left;

width:455px;

height:330px;

}



#main_left_side_de A, #main_left_side_en A



{

color:#e1e1e1; text-decoration:none;

}



#main_left_side_de A:hover, #main_left_side_en A:hover



{

text-decoration:underline;

}



#down_banner



{

width:950px;

height:93px;

}



#home_flashe



{

width:950px;

height:94px;

padding-top:20px;

background:url(../img/tlo_flashe.jpg);

}

.flash_ico



{

width:221px;

padding:7px 0px 0px 13px;

float:left;

text-align:center;

}



.flash_ico A



{

color:#b49d9d; text-decoration:none; font-weight:bold;

}



.flash_ico A:hover



{

color:#998788;

}

#foot



{



background:url(../img/foot.gif) no-repeat;

padding-top:10px;

text-align:center;

line-height:24px;

color:#716960;



}



#foot A

{

color:#716960; text-decoration:none;

}



#foot A:hover

{

color:#781417;

}



#foot SPAN

{

background:url(../img/kropka.gif) no-repeat 13px 6px;

padding:0px 14px 0px 8px;

}



#etimBlock

{

padding:5px 0px 12px 0px;

}



.logoEtim

{

margin:0px 0px -8px 4px;

}



#flash_podstr



{

width:950px;

height:208px;

}



#main

{

width:950px;

margin-top:15px;

overflow:hidden;

padding-bottom:15px;

}



#mainLeft, #mainRight, #contactLeft, #contactRight

{

float:left;

vertical-align:top;

text-align:left;

}



#mainLeft



{

width:291px;

padding-top:52px;



}



#mainRight



{

width:659px;

}



.bg_text_top



{



width:659px;

height:25px;

font-size:1px;

background:url(../img/tlo_text_top.jpg) no-repeat;

}



.bg_text_repeat



{

width:619px;

background:#999592;

padding:15px 20px 20px 20px;

line-height:17px;

}



.bg_text_repeat A

{

color:#761316; text-decoration:none;

}

.bg_text_repeat A:hover

{

text-decoration:underline;

}

.bg_text_bottom



{

width:659px;

height:4px;

font-size:1px;

background:url(../img/tlo_text_bottom.gif) no-repeat;

}

.bg_text_top1



{

width:659px;

height:25px;

font-size:1px;

background:url(../img/tlo_text_top1.jpg) no-repeat;

margin-left:51px;

}



.bg_text_repeat1



{

width:619px;

background:#999592;

padding:15px 20px 20px 20px;

line-height:17px;

margin-left:51px;

}



.bg_text_repeat1 A

{

color:#761316; text-decoration:none;

}

.bg_text_repeat1 A:hover

{

text-decoration:underline;

}

.bg_text_bottom1

{

width:659px;

height:4px;

font-size:1px;

background:url(../img/tlo_text_bottom2.gif) no-repeat;

margin-left:51px;

}



.mainButtons_sec



{



width:659px;



height:28px;



margin:27px 0px 0px 0px;



}



.mainButtons_sec_left



{



float:left;



width:352px;



height:28px;



}



.mainButtons_sec_right



{



float:left;



width:307px;



height:28px;



}



.menuLeft



{

width:249px;

height:26px;

margin-bottom:4px;



}



#contactLeft

{

width:401px;

padding-left:51px;

}



#contactRight



{

margin-top:12px;

width:498px;

}



#contactRight iframe



{

border:1px solid #f1f1f1;

}



#contact_text_top



{



width:313px;



height:25px;



font-size:1px;



background:url(../img/tlo_text_top.jpg) no-repeat;



}



#contact_text_repeat



{



width:273px;;

background:#999592;

padding:10px 20px 20px 20px;

line-height:17px;

}



#contact_text_repeat A

{

color:#000; text-decoration:none

}

#contact_text_repeat A:hover

{

text-decoration:underline

}

#contact_text_bottom



{

width:313px;

height:4px;

font-size:1px;

background:url(../img/tlo_text_bottom.gif) no-repeat;

}



.form_contact



{



margin-top:15px;



}



.form_contact DIV



{



margin-bottom:3px;



}



.inpFormKontakt



{



width:190px;

height:18px;

background:#c7c0b9;

border:1px solid #b2ada6;

color:#7a746d;

font:11px tahoma;

padding:5px 8px 0px 8px;



}



.areaFormKontakt

{

width:270px;

height:80px;

background:#c7c0b9;

border:1px solid #b2ada6;

color:#7a746d;

font:11px tahoma;

padding:5px 8px 0px 8px;

}



.headPodstr



{

padding-bottom:20px;

}

#mapa_text



{



}



#mapa_text A



{



}



#mapa_text A:hover



{



text-decoration:underline;



}



.mapa_text_Main



{

background:url(../img/kropka_2.gif) no-repeat 0px 8px;

padding:0px 0px 11px 10px



}



.mapa_text_Main A



{

font-size:12px; color:#781417; text-decoration:none;

}



.mapa_text_Main A:hover



{

text-decoration:underline;



}



.mapa_text_Main1



{

background:url(../img/kropka_2.gif) no-repeat 10px 8px;

padding:0px 0px 11px 20px

}



.mapa_text_Main1 A



{

color:#3b3b3b; text-decoration:none;

}



.titlePodstr



{



width:100%;

height:22px;

font-size:14px;

font-weight:bold;

color:#3b3b3b;

margin-top:25px;

margin-bottom:15px;

background:url(../img/kreska_1.gif) no-repeat bottom left;

}




.panel_1_left img, .panel_portfolio_left img, .panel_2_left img, .panel_2_right img, .panel_3_left img
{
border:1px solid #b5b0ab;
}

.panel_1_left
{
float:left;
width:145px;
}
.panel_1_right
{
float:left;
width:459px;
padding:0px 0px 0px 15px;
font-size:14px;
font-weight:bold;
text-align:center;
}

.panel_portfolio_left
{
float:left;
width:274px;
}
.panel_portfolio_left_img {margin:0px 1px 2px 0px;}
.panel_portfolio_right
{
float:left;
width:345px;
padding:0px 0px 0px 0px;
font-size:12px;
}


.panel_2_left, .panel_2_right

{

float:left;

width:114px;



}

.panel_2_center

{

float:left;
width:391px;
}



.panel_2_center DIV

{
background: url(../img/arrow_01.gif) no-repeat 0px 4px;
padding-left:22px;
font-size:14px;
font-weight:bold;
margin:10px 0px 0px 25px;
}

.panel_2_center ul .podlista

{

list-style-image: url(../img/arrow_02.gif);

padding-left:22px;

font-size:12px;

font-weight:normal;

margin:0px 0px 0px 25px;

}



.panel_2_center ul .podlista li

{

height:25px;

margin-top:4px;

}

.panel_2_center li



{

height:25px;

vertical-align:top;

}

.panel_3_left

{

float:left;

width:145px;

}

.lista_portfolio
{
background: url(../img/arrow_02.gif) no-repeat 0px 7px;
padding:0px 0px 0px 3px;
margin-left:40px;
}


.lista_portfolio_main
{
background:url(../img/arrow_01.gif) no-repeat 5px 3px;
padding-left:22px;
font-size:14px;
font-weight:bold;
margin:0px 0px 5px 15px;
}
.lista_main
{
background:url(../img/arrow_01.gif) no-repeat 5px 3px;
padding-left:22px;
font-size:14px;
font-weight:bold;
margin:0px 0px 5px 25px;
}

.lista_main_upper
{
background:url(../img/arrow_02.gif) no-repeat 8px 6px;
padding-left:22px;
font-size:11px;
font-weight:bold;
margin:0px 0px 5px 50px;
}

.mainHeaders_header

{

float:left;

width:290px;

height:24px;

}



.mainHeaders_news

{
float:left;
width:660px;
height:24px;
}


.link_google
{
}

59px;

padding:0px 0px 0px 15px;

font-size:11px;

}

.panel_2_left, .panel_2_right

{

float:left;

width:114px;



}

.panel_2_center

{

float:left;

width:391px;

}



.panel_2_center ul

{

list-style-image: url(../img/arrow_01.gif);

padding-left:22px;

font-size:14px;

font-weight:bold;

margin:0px 0px 0px 25px;



}

.panel_2_center ul .podlista

{

list-style-image: url(../img/arrow_02.gif);

padding-left:22px;

font-size:12px;

font-weight:normal;

margin:0px 0px 0px 25px;

}



.panel_2_center ul .podlista li

{

height:25px;

margin-top:4px;

}

.panel_2_center li



{

height:25px;

vertical-align:top;

}

.panel_3_left

{

float:left;

width:145px;

}

.lista_portfolio



{

background: url(../img/arrow_02.gif) no-repeat 0px 7px;

padding:0px 0px 0px 13px;

}

.lista_main

{

background:url(../img/arrow_01.gif) no-repeat 5px 3px;

padding-left:22px;

font-size:14px;

font-weight:bold;

margin:0px 0px 5px 25px;

}

.lista_main_upper

{

background:url(../img/arrow_02.gif) no-repeat 8px 6px;

padding-left:22px;

font-size:11px;

font-weight:bold;

margin:0px 0px 5px 50px;

}

.mainHeaders_header

{

float:left;

width:290px;

height:24px;

}



.mainHeaders_news

{
float:left;
width:660px;
height:24px;
}


.link_google
{
color:#721316;
}


